How to fill out local congressional visit advocacy:

01
Begin by researching and identifying your local congressional representative. Find out their contact information and office location.
02
Visit the representative's official website or call their office to inquire about the process for scheduling a visit.
03
Prepare a concise and well-written letter or email explaining the purpose of your visit, including which issues or topics you wish to discuss.
04
Be sure to mention your name, address, and any affiliations or organizations you may represent.
05
Specify your preferred date and time for the visit, but also be flexible and open to alternative options.
06
Provide a brief background about yourself and why the visit is important to you. Highlight any personal experiences, stories, or statistics that are relevant to the issues you wish to discuss.
07
Attach any supporting documentation, such as research articles, news clippings, or personal testimonials, to strengthen your case.
08
Double-check your letter or email for any spelling or grammatical errors and ensure that you have included all necessary contact information.
09
Send your advocacy letter or email to the representative's office and keep a copy for your records.
10
Follow up with a phone call or additional correspondence to confirm receipt of your advocacy letter, and inquire about any additional steps or requirements.

Who needs local congressional visit advocacy?

01
Individuals or groups who are passionate about specific political, social, or economic issues and believe that a face-to-face meeting with their congressional representative can make a difference.
02
Organizations or advocacy groups that are actively working on initiatives or campaigns and seek to engage their local representative in discussion or promote their cause.
03
Concerned citizens who want to voice their opinions, share personal experiences, or provide input on existing or proposed legislation.
